If your catalytic converter is clogged, it will cause a lot of the symptoms you are describing. How old is your cat?
My truck was bogging down, poor gas mileage, poor acceleration and it wouldn't go past about 55. I was fairly certain it was the converter and being kinda lazy/pressed for time I drilled a couple 3/4 holes in my cat until I had time to go and replace it. You may just want to replace yours. Before you start hacking away, start the car and let the motor warm up. When my cat was clogged it glowed a nice and bright red. If yours does that, then by all means, either replace it or cut it off. Don't hack stuff just because everyone thinks that might be the problem. You have to verify it otherwise you'll have a loud car that still runs like crap. Let us know what you come up with.
